Program Description:

The programme provides a clinical research training with an emphasis on medical imaging. Imaging is now a fundamental part of all clinical specialties, including pathology. The rapid advances in technology have made imaging (both diagnostic and interventional) the core of clinical practice. In the UK, and also around the world, there is a shortage of imaging expertise. Imaging in the UK is organised by sub-specialty, so that all the specialties of medicine and surgery are represented within imaging. Within each specialty of medicine and surgery, clinicians are increasingly interested in learning how to use imaging to diagnose disease presenting in their specialty.
